Description
A no-bake dessert with layers of graham crackers, vanilla pudding, and chocolate frosting—easy, creamy, and perfect for any occasion.
Ingredients
- 2 packages (3.4 oz each) instant vanilla pudding mix
- 3 cups cold milk
- 1 container (8 oz) whipped topping, thawed
- 1 box (14.4 oz) graham crackers
- 1 can (16 oz) chocolate frosting
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the Vanilla Filling
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the instant vanilla pudding mix and 3 cups of cold milk until the mixture becomes smooth and thick, about 2 minutes.
Gently fold in the thawed whipped topping using a spatula, mixing until fully incorporated. Set aside.
Create the First Layer
In a 9×13 inch baking dish, arrange a single layer of graham crackers to completely cover the bottom.
📌 Tip: You may need to break some crackers to fit the edges.
Add the First Pudding Layer
Spread half of the pudding mixture evenly over the layer of graham crackers.
Smooth the surface using a spatula.
Repeat Layers
Place another layer of graham crackers over the pudding mixture.
Spread the remaining pudding mixture evenly on top.
Finish with a final layer of graham crackers on top.
Warm and Spread the Frosting
Scoop the chocolate frosting into a microwave-safe bowl.
Microwave for about 30 seconds to soften it, then stir until smooth and pourable.
Pour the frosting over the top graham cracker layer and spread it out evenly using a spatula or the back of a spoon to fully coat the surface.
Chill the Cake
Cover the dish tightly with plastic wrap.
Refrigerate for at least 4 hours, but preferably overnight, to allow the graham crackers to soften and the flavors to meld together beautifully.
Serve
Slice into squares and serve chilled.
Store leftovers in the refrigerator for up to 5 days.
Notes
Be sure to soften the frosting just enough to spread—do not overheat or it may become too runny.
Thaw whipped topping completely before using to ensure a smooth pudding mixture.
Break graham crackers carefully to avoid crumbs in your layers.
